Since the iPhone doesn’t have a built-in AM or FM tuner, unlike some Android devices, you can’t use it to call local radio stations. You are not, however, out of luck. There are many apps available that allow you to stream radio stations to your iPhone or online services that basically sound like radio stations. We mentioned are the steps to Play Radio on iPhone.
